1300 rupees = $10. in restaurants on the coast, this is a large portion of shrimp with rice or french fries and garnish and at least a couple of beers. those. yes - $40 for two is lunch and dinner. but the wife could seldom eat that much, so we usually spent less. I liked the breakfast at the hotel. sometimes I wanted European food. in general, from our point of view, the ideal scheme is breakfast at the hotel, the rest - in the hotel restaurant or in coastal pubs

Rest in Hikkaduwa. The hotel had breakfast and dinner, dined outside the hotel - cafes, pizzerias. Everything is very delicious. Pepper is fine. soup-puree $2, fish with salad and french fries $8, lobster with vegetables $40.
